Midland Marketing was proud to present First Call For Help of Ellis County with the Co-Bank Matching funds on July, 29th in support of the Backpacks for Kids program. This organization provides backpacks to Ellis County students each August for the upcoming school year. Every year there are families who worry and stress over whether or not they will be able to afford the proper school supplies for their children to begin the school year. First Call For Help makes sure that Ellis County families in need or those enduring a hardship have a place to get back to school supplies for their students. The backpacks average between $50-$55 filled with supplies. The Midland Marketing Board of Directors recognized this need in our communities and chose to use funds that are available to them. First Call for Help relies solely on monetary donations, school supplies and hygiene items donated from community members, grants, churches, the United Way and businesses to be able to provide backpacks and hygiene bags to these students. Blue Cross and Blue Shield of Kansas has been instrumental in donating funds to help us purchase shampoo, soap and deodorant for our hygiene bags, along with Delta Dental’s generous donation of 700 Smile Kits. Each Smile Kit includes an age appropriate toothbrush, toothpaste and floss for each child. Along with Project Coordinator Laura Shoaff, volunteers help pack and prepare these backpacks to be distributed each August to those students in need.
